Places to Visit in French Polynesia: Discover Islands of Romance, Nature, and Culture

French Polynesia is a South Pacific treasure of volcanic peaks, sapphire lagoons, and rich Polynesian traditions. From world-famous luxury islands to hidden gems brimming with authenticity, this collection of over 100 islands offers something for every type of traveller. Whether you’re seeking adventure, romance, or cultural discovery, these are the top places to visit in French Polynesia.

1. Bora Bora

Perhaps the most iconic of all, Bora Bora is synonymous with luxury and romance. Its crystalline lagoon, encircled by motus and watched over by Mount Otemanu, creates a cinematic backdrop for overwater bungalows and honeymoon bliss. Visitors can enjoy snorkelling with rays and reef sharks, sailing into the sunset, or indulging in a traditional Polynesian massage. Bora Bora is the ultimate destination for those dreaming of barefoot luxury.

2. Moorea

Just a short ferry ride from Tahiti, Moorea is a lush, heart-shaped island known for its jagged mountain peaks, pineapple fields, and warm turquoise lagoons. With excellent snorkelling, whale-watching in season, and hiking trails like the Belvedere Lookout, Moorea offers both relaxation and adventure. It’s an ideal destination for couples, families, and outdoor enthusiasts alike.

3. Taha’a

Linked by lagoon to Raiatea, Taha’a is known as the “Vanilla Island” thanks to its fragrant plantations. This tranquil island is perfect for slow-paced travellers who want to experience the charm of traditional Polynesia. Stay in a boutique resort or enjoy a private motu picnic. Drift snorkelling in the island’s coral gardens is one of the most unique aquatic experiences in the region.

4. Rangiroa

A diver’s paradise, Rangiroa is one of the world’s largest atolls. Its deep blue waters and underwater walls teem with dolphins, manta rays, and sharks. Beyond diving, visitors can explore local pearl farms, sip wine at the only vineyard in French Polynesia, or visit the luminous Blue Lagoon. It’s a perfect place for adventurous couples and marine enthusiasts seeking something beyond the typical island stay.

5. Huahine

Wild and untamed, Huahine offers a glimpse into a quieter, more authentic side of French Polynesia. With ancient temples, dense forests, and secluded beaches, it’s a favourite among return travellers. The island’s twin landmasses are connected by a narrow bridge, and its unspoiled charm, local culture, and natural beauty make it a perfect stop for those looking to go off the beaten path.

6. Fakarava

A UNESCO Biosphere Reserve, Fakarava is prized for its untouched coral reefs and exceptional drift diving. With a focus on conservation and low-impact tourism, the atoll appeals to divers and eco-travellers. The atmosphere is peaceful and remote — ideal for couples who want to disconnect from the world and reconnect with nature beneath the stars.

7. Tahiti

As the international gateway to French Polynesia, Tahiti is much more than a stopover. The island is home to black-sand beaches, lush valleys, and waterfalls, as well as Papeete — a lively capital with markets, museums, and nightlife. Visitors can hike through the Papenoo Valley, surf the legendary Teahupo’o wave, or enjoy a cultural show before heading to the outer islands.

8. Tetiaroa

Once reserved for Tahitian royalty, Tetiaroa is now a private atoll known for The Brando — an exclusive eco-luxury resort offering total seclusion. Surrounded by coral reefs and 12 motus, Tetiaroa is the ultimate escape for privacy, elegance, and sustainability. It’s the ideal location for high-end travellers, honeymooners, and celebrities seeking unmatched serenity.

From the romance of Bora Bora and the volcanic peaks of Moorea to the untouched reefs of Fakarava and cultural depths of Huahine, French Polynesia is a tapestry of experiences waiting to be explored. Whether your dream escape involves diving, sailing, hiking, or simply lounging in paradise, there’s an island perfectly tailored to your style of travel.

Travel Info

    • Flight time Direct flights from Los Angeles or San Francisco to Tahiti take around 8–9 hours. Connections from other US cities typically range from 12–16 hours depending on layovers.
    • Time zone UTC -10 hours (French Polynesia is 2–3 hours behind Pacific Time, depending on daylight saving)
    • Recommended airlines Air Tahiti Nui, Air France, United, Hawaiian Airlines, and Delta operate flights from major US gateways. Most packages include nonstop or one-stop flights via Los Angeles or San Francisco.
    • Best season The best time to visit French Polynesia is from May to October during the dry season, offering sunny skies, low humidity, and excellent conditions for snorkelling and island-hopping.
    • Visa US citizens do not need a visa for tourist visits of up to 90 days. Entry rules may change, so please verify current requirements with the French Embassy before departure. Travellers are responsible for meeting all entry regulations.
    • Capital Papeete (on the island of Tahiti)
